Les, I purchased a rares console lid and hinge recently. Went to fit it today, an easy job I thought, but the holes in the hinge don't line up with the holes in the lid. Using the centre holes as a datum, the end holes are about half a hole out. The hinge also doesn't line up with the (original) holes in the console either. The only fix is to start filing out the hinge holes.
It's great that Rares are reproing bits for these cars, but they have to be correct. I've had problems with Bailey Channels, Door Belts, Bonnet Pull Cable and now this Hinge thing. Must say however, the Air Cleaner decal I bought fits perfectly.
